Abstract
PURPOSE: Hypoparathyroidism (HypoPT) is a rare endocrine disease and conventional therapy is based on calcium and vitamin D analogues. Conventional therapy does not restore calcium homeostasis and patients complain with neuropsychological symptoms, which have been evaluated with nonspecific self-administered questionnaires. This study aims to evaluate cognitive functions of patients with chronic post-surgical (PS)-HypoPT compared to a control population, using a standardized neuropsychological approach and evaluating the relationship with serum calcium (Alb-Ca).Entities:

Clinical and biochemical features of patients
| Characteristic | Hypoparathyroidism ( | Controls ( | Test | ||
|---|---|---|---|---|---|
| Sex | |||||
| Female | 23 (69.7%) | 21 (83.3%) | 2.501 | 0.114 | |
| Males | 10 (30.3%) | 3 (16.7%) | |||
| Age (years)a | 52.00 (41.50–63.00) | 53.00 (41.25–58.00) | 385.500 | 0.865 | |
| Duration of the disease (years)a | 6.50 (4.00–10.00) | 9.50 (6.25–13.00) | 244.000 | 0.043* | |
| Education (years)a | 13.00 (8.00–17.00) | 15.00 (13.00–17.00) | 302.000 | 0.115 | |
| Serum_Calcium (mg/dl)a | 8.85 ± 0.51 | 9.39 ± 0.31 | − 4.555 | 0.000* | |
| SAlbCa (mg/dl)a | 8.9 (8.55–9.15 | 9.30 (9.10–9.60) | 268.000 | 0.038* | |
| Ionized calcium | 1.15 ± 0.07 | 1.24 ± 0.03 | − 5.995 | 0.000* | |
| PTH (pg/ml)a | 10.00 (7.00–16.00) | 29.50 (20.50–36.35) | 50.500 | 0.000* | |
| 25OHD (ng/ml)a | 33.64 ± 9.18 | 25.25 ± 8.61 | 3.494 | 0.001* | |
| TSH (µU/ml)a | 0.45 (0.03–0.96) | 0.44 (0.09–1.42) | 338.500 | 0.353 | |
U Mann–Whitney, t t test, X2 chi-square; *p value < 0.05
aResults are expressed as mean ± SD for parametric values and as median and interquartile range for non-parametric values
Fig. 1Pearson’s correlation between Trail Making Test-A scores and Alb–Ca levels (r = − 0.423; p = 0.014) in Post-Surgical hypoparathyroidism patients
Fig. 2Pearson’s correlation between Semantic Fluency Test scores and Alb-Ca levels (r = 0.510; p = 0.002) in post-surgical hypoparathyroidism patients
